I have a Coolpix P520. When starting it up for the first time in a couple months, the camera asked me to reset the date, so I did. I later noted that doing this had also reset the photo numbers (the #s that show up when I download pics onto my computer: DSCN0001, DSCN0002, etc.) to DSCN0001). So...I just now reached some of the photos I'd saved from the first time around, and it appears that the NEW photos are replacing the old photos with the same numbers (the the old ones are going away...). Hopefully I'm explaining this matter correctly. Have you any suggestions for keeping the older photos from disappearing? Thank you, Dave McBee

The Coolpix does not have an option for us to manipulate how it write the name of a photo when taken, The camera automatically give the photo its file name according to time and date.

The solution you can do is to create a folder of the old photos in your mac and relocate them from where your coolpix save the files so they don't overwrite each other.
